Common Names
Sa
Regions of Distribution
Oceania and S.E. Asia
Countries of Distribution
[VIEW MAP]
Fiji [Polynesia]
Common Uses
Agricultural implements, Boat building (general), Charcoal, Flooring: industrial heavy traffic, Fuelwood, Heavy construction, Marine construction, Piling, Railroad ties, Sporting Goods, Vehicle parts

Numerical Data
| Item | Green | Dry | English |
| | | |
| Bending Strength | 10164 | 15844 | psi |
| Density | | 47 | lbs/ft3 |
| Maximum Crushing Strength | 6899 | 9945 | psi |
| Shearing Strength | | 2205 | psi |
| Stiffness | 1816 | 2094 | 1000 psi |
| Weight | 46 | 37 | lbs/ft3 |
| Radial Shrinkage | 4 | | % |
| Tangential Shrinkage | 9 | | % |
| | | |
| Item | Green | Dry | Metric |
| | | |
| Bending Strength | 714 | 1113 | kg/cm2 |
| Density | | 753 | kg/m3 |
| Maximum Crushing Strength | 485 | 699 | kg/cm2 |
| Shearing Strength | | 155 | kg/cm2 |
| Stiffness | 127 | 147 | 1000 kg/cm2 |
| Weight | 737 | 592 | kg/m3 |
| Radial Shrinkage | 4 | | % |
